Just to clarify; seeing as how the name of the thread calls for a discussion but OP doesn't actually discuss - Ember Wasp + Borghas + Fireblast is 36 AoE Fire damage spread over three pulses (relevant for, say, Tough), followed by a pulse each from the fire vols. for another 24 damage, accompanied by two additional 9 + 12 damage pulses from Wasp's Flame Nova on Borghas demon, then two additional pulses from Fire Volatility from Borghas getting Wasp, etc...; for 85 nora + 68 for the wasp (153 nora total, but you only need 85 at any given time). This works out to upwards of 70 damage AoE in Area 2, if my math is right, which I'm not sure of, because Fire Resistance would lead to diminishing returns. On one hand, that kills anything without immunity to fire . On another hand, it's a pretty small AoE and needs a lot of setting up. It's not particularly more unfair than forbidden fruit when you use it to kill a champion; or even three, but the problem is that your stealth wasp can eventually cross the map and instakill the opponent's shrine. Is the issue the whole thing, or just the stealth shrine bomb? I'm asking because giving Wasp Faithless would mean you would have to actually fight through to the shrine before instakilling it, without destroying the wasp/borghas bomb's ability to nuke a small area vs champions.
